NEW ASSISTANT CITY ADMINISTRATOR

Mayor Grover Robinson has announced that Pensacola has hired a new assistant city administrator. Kerrith Fiddler will oversee the city’s community development departments like Public Works, Parks and Recreation, Economic Development and Neighborhood Services. Fiddler is coming to Pensacola from Kissimmee, where he worked for that city as the Public Works and Engineering director. Deputy…MORE

LICENSE-FREE SALTWATER FISHING WEEKEND

The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ission says this weekend will be a license-free saltwater fishing weekend and a fishing license is not required for Florida residents or visitors. License-free weekends provide an opportunity for non-licensed recreational anglers to experience fishing. The free fishing weekends are a part of the eight license-free fishing days the…MORE
